How can the Bucks get out of this?


Been trying out a few trades for the Bucks, to very little success. They have a bunch of underperforming older players that no one likely wants. The only upside to Middlton and Lopez is that their contracts are ending soon, but other than that, this roster is an absolute mess. Wanted to run through their options and see what you guys think.

Option 1: Blow it up, no half measures

Definitely the saddest option if you're a Bucks fan, but maybe the route they have to go. Giannis and Dame get chopped, maybe they get something for Lopez and Middleton, but in this scenario, they likely get an offer for Giannis that makes them feel decent about doing this. They could also pull a Nets-type move when they traded Bridges. Trade some picks from other teams back to POR to get their own picks back. Could Dame and Giannis get them 5-8 first rounders, and/or a youg player that is interesting to build around? Bill Simmons threw out the Nets as a team that could get them a crazy offer on picks, which isn't an awful idea. The Thunder could always try and cash in. I feel like the Bucks would only do it with them if one of their big 3 is in the deal, they have to weaken them somehow. I just couldn't see them handing Giannis off to the best team in the league, without getting any of their 3 best players. Other teams that might have a chance include the Rockets, and the previously mentioned Nets. I don't think the Warriors or the Heat have the ammo for a trade like this. The other option would be a team with a superstar on the level of Giannis, or at least close. Lakers with AD? Knicks with KAT? None of those feel like enough, and if they're blowing it up, they need players/picks that will help their future, not their present. Maybe the Magic through in one of their young guys to get good now?

Option 2: Half measures

Attempt to salvage the season by trading their only remaining tradeable pick, dumping Lopez, Middleton, or maybe even Dame. Maybe they get a young guy that can contribute, or guys that just better fit around Giannis. There's probably a Dame to Miami trade that could work, some combination of Herro, Jovic, a pick might do it. Middleton for Grant swap is something I've seen floating around as well. Some sort of ORL trade would be interesting too, or maybe the Rockets want Dame. The half measures can only happen if they actually feel like it improves their team, which is unlikely.

Option 3: Blame the coach, again.

The reality is, they were 30-13 with Griffin coaching. They shouldn't be this bad. They stil have a top 3 player in the league, and Dame, who's been good this year. The Lakers have treaded water with a mediocre roster simply because they had LeBron and AD. I've seen way worse rosters go much farther than this team, and I'm started to wonder if this is their best trigger to pull. The question is, who do they get? If they want an experienced coach, Vogel could be an option. Not sure how his current deal with the Mavs works. This feels like the most likely option before they make a bad trade or blow it up with Giannis.

Option 4: No measures

The Bucks do nothing, wait for Middleton to get healthy, and hope he's the silver bullet to going on a huge run. I highly doubt they get that much better, but it's possible I guess. He had some killer games in the playoffs last year, so maybe you just bet on his return to turn this mess around.

What would I do? I would probably do option 2 and 3. Get rid of the non-contributing, overly expensive roleplayers, and reshape the roster a little bit. Lopez, Pat, and Bobby. Middleton if the right deal is on the table. What they would get for those guys, I have no idea. Maybe some of Brooklyn's players if they include the 31' first. And yes, I'd fire Doc. Even if they do turn this around, the dude is a mess of a playoff coach. Griffin may have been a disaster, but that disaster was winning games and beating the teams they were supposed to beat. They're not even doing that anymore. If it doesn't work, then the Giannis trade has to be put on the table at the end of the season.
